Hvad de gør
Maas Energy Works specialiserer sig i produktion af biogas gennem anaerobe gylledigester, primært ved at omdanne mælke- og svineaffald til vedvarende naturgas (RNG), elektricitet, varme og emerging hydrogen. Virksomheden anvender innovative lagunetækningssystemer, der fanger metan til en lavere omkostning sammenlignet med traditionelle tankdigester, hvilket gør dem til en leder inden for vedvarende energi (kilde: maasenergy.com). Deres fuld-service tilbud omfatter design, indkøb, finansielle fremskrivninger, tilskudsfunding, tilladelser, byggeledelse, drift, vedligeholdelse og intern fabrikation, som inkluderer divisioner som Maas Motor Works og Goose Works (kilde: maasenergy.com). Med fokus på amerikanske mælkeproducenter og kommercielle faciliteter betjener Maas Energy Works 16 af Californiens 28 opererende mælke-digester, hvilket giver kunderne indtægtsmuligheder fra salg af RNG og elektricitet, samtidig med at de håndterer ejerskabs- og driftsrisici (kilde: thevine.ucanrinnovate.io). Deres engagement i servicevenlighed og innovation, såsom samling af turboopladede gensets og virtuelle biogasledninger, adskiller dem i et konkurrencepræget marked (kilde: maasenergy.com).
Projekter & Resultater
Maas Energy Works har en imponerende track record, idet de har afsluttet over 70 nye eller opgraderede mælke-digester faciliteter på tværs af 11 stater, som alle forbliver operationelle. Bemærkelsesværdige projekter inkluderer den første Californiske digester ved Van Warmerdam Dairy, der har været operationel siden maj 2013, og Pixley Biogas projektet med Calgren Renewable Fuels, som kompenserer for op til 4% af den naturgas, der bruges af et ethanolanlæg (kilde: maasenergy.com). Virksomheden har også udviklet Stillwater Ranch projektet i Hanford, CA, som udnytter en virtuel pipeline til at levere biogas som komprimeret naturgas (CNG) til brændstof til køretøjer, og opgraderet Hilarides Dairy digester for at forbedre effektiviteten og reducere emissioner (kilde: maasenergy.com). Med fokus på driftsopetid kan Maas Energy Works prale af en 100% opetid rekord på tværs af sine 70+ projekter, hvilket viser deres pålidelighed og engagement i kvalitet inden for vedvarende energi (kilde: maasenergy.com).
Seneste Udviklinger
I de seneste år har Maas Energy Works annonceret en betydelig fælles udviklingsaftale med Clean Energy Fuels Corp. om at konstruere ni RNG-faciliteter på mejerier i syv stater, med en forventet investering på cirka $130 millioner (kilde: cbinsights.com). Dette initiativ understreger Maas' position som den største udvikler af mælke-digester i landet, med over 60 projekter afsluttet til dato (kilde: americanbiogascouncil.org). Derudover har virksomheden lanceret sin Goose Works division til intern biogasrensning, hvilket yderligere forbedrer deres operationelle kapaciteter (kilde: maasenergy.com). Selvom der ikke er rapporteret om opkøb eller nye finansieringsrunder ud over den tidligere total på $1,56 millioner, fortsætter Maas med at innovere og udvide sin projektpipeline (kilde: maasenergy.com).

Job Description
MEW is hiring an Automation Team Manager to lead the people and the workflow of our automation and programming team. This is a people-first leadership role. You will grow the careers of a team of PLC and SCADA programmers, balance their workloads, and keep programming tickets and projects moving to completion across a portfolio of digester and RNG facilities.
You will bring enough technical depth to sit in a troubleshooting conversation and contribute to solving the problem - but you will not set the team's technical direction. That responsibility belongs to the Technical Lead.
The ideal candidate has developed technical people before, holds a team accountable without micromanaging it, and takes satisfaction in removing obstacles so engineers can do their best work.
Scope of the Role - What This Role Owns and What It Does Not
This position pairs with a Technical Lead. Both roles report to the Director of PUMA Works as co-leads of the automation team. The division of responsibility is deliberate and explicit:
- This role owns: people development, performance management, hiring, work assignment and loading, capacity planning, ticket and project throughput, scheduling, on-call rotation, timesheet and PTO approval, cross-department coordination, and escalation.
- The Technical Lead owns: technical direction, architecture and platform decisions, programming standards and conventions, code and configuration review, and the technical approach taken on any given project or ticket.
The Automation Team Manager does not direct the team on technical strategy, override technical decisions, or serve as the final technical authority. When technical and delivery priorities conflict, the Manager and the Technical Lead resolve it together and escalate to the Director when they cannot.
